Clarence A Barber Sr was born in 1929 in South Carolina, the child of Raymond Butler Turney And Clinnie Turney. In 1950, Clarence A Barber Sr resided in Red River, York, South Carolina, USA. In 1952, Clarence A Barber Sr resided in South Carolina. Clarence A Barber Sr married Shirley M Ingram, and had children including Clarence A Barber Jr, James Perry Barber, Kelly David Barber, Raymond Keith Barber. Clarence A Barber Sr passed away in 2009 in Rock Hill, York County, South Carolina, United States of America.
